Towingrankings- A towing services hiring tips

If your car has broken down down on the side of the road, chances are good you do not want to waste time choosing a towing service with a good Better Business Bureau rating. Choosing the first towing service available can have grave consequences, though; companies who don’t know what they are doing can damage your vehicle, and unscrupulous companies can intentionally overcharge you.

 

Read are some tips on choosing a towing service your wallet and your car safe.

 

Find one that specializes.


Recoveries towing companies treat tows differently from those who normally do mechanical failures tows or smash tows. The tow truck and operators should be experienced in towing cars in similar situation that might need care to avoid additional body or repair work.

 

Get a clear idea


Tow truck companies receive phone calls from out of control drivers stranded by the roadside. This doesn’t help anyone figure out what’s going on! Remain calm, figure out what accurately is wrong with the car, and explain it in as clear a manner as likely when you call the tow truck or speak to the operator. Do not try to fix it yourself once the tow truck is on its way; you will still be charged and you may damage your car even more.

 

Ask about their fees


Some companies will try to charge you fees for journey country lines, special types of tows. You should ask open what their fee will be, how far they will tow, and whether they help with insurance company paperwork. They may demand open payment or they might go through your insurance company; either way, you should be ready.

 

Ask your auto insurance company


If you are going to need your insurance company to get concerned anyway, ask them which towing companies they favor. Using these towing services will make it easier to get reimburse if the auto insurance agency already has agreement set up with them.


Whether due to mechanical failure, running out of gas, getting into an accident, getting a tow is not fun. Take an extra few minutes to choose a towing company ahead of time and you can save money and frustration later.
